Gas fireplace rep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that prevent a fireplace from operating safely and efficiently. Technicians typically inspect the components of the fireplace, including the ignition system, gas lines, burners, and vents, to identify any malfunctions or damage. Repairs may include replacing faulty parts, cleaning burners, adjusting gas flow, or sealing leaks to ensure the fireplace functions properly and safely. Proper repair work can restore the fireplace’s performance and help maintain a safe indoor environment.
These services help address a variety of common problems that can arise with gas fireplaces. Issues such as pilot light outages, irregular flames, or a complete failure to ignite are frequent concerns that repair technicians handle. Additionally, problems like unusual odors, clicking noises, or inconsistent heat output may indicate underlying issues that require professional attention. Repair services also resolve problems related to soot buildup, damaged thermocouples, or faulty electronic controls, ensuring the fireplace operates reliably and safely.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for gas fireplace repairs ranges from $150 to $500, depending on the issue. Minor repairs like replacing a thermocouple may be closer to the lower end, while more extensive repairs can approach the higher end.
Part Replacement - Replacing parts such as igniters or valves generally costs between $100 and $300. The price varies based on the specific component and the fireplace model.
Diagnostic Fees - Many service providers charge a diagnostic fee ranging from $50 to $150 to assess the fireplace’s problems. This fee is often applied toward the repair cost if services are performed.
Service Call Expenses - Service call fees typically range from $75 to $150, covering the technician’s visit and initial inspection. Additional charges may apply for repairs or parts needed during the visit.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
